Laurence Pessemesse is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Physiology and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. According to data from OpenAlex, Laurence Pessemesse has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 987 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Molecular Biology, 15 papers in Physiology and 6 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. Recurrent topics in Laurence Pessemesse’s work include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(12 papers),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(12 papers) and Muscle Physiology and Disorders (9 papers). Laurence Pessemesse is often cited by papers focused on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(12 papers),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(12 papers) and Muscle Physiology and Disorders (9 papers). Laurence Pessemesse collaborates with scholars based in France, Morocco and Czechia. Laurence Pessemesse's co-authors include François Casas, Gérard Cabello, Chantal Wrutniak‐Cabello, Jean Djiane, Stéphanie Grandemange, Pascal Seyer, Isabelle Gourdou, Karine Laud, J.P. Peyrat and Muriel Busson and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, PLoS ONE and The Journal of Physiology.
